Playing multiple tables on SpadeClub.com

Here are a few things that I learned on my first day of playing multiple tournaments at the same time:

1 - I played FIVE tournaments at one time and it seemed like an Olympic sport as the boards kept firing back and forth like an Oklahoma lightning storm in July! Five Tournaments is TOO MUCH to play with in the beginning of learning to play multiple tournaments at the same time.
2 - Set your auto muck on as this SAVES TIME when you are playing multiple tournaments at the same time.
3 - Use the EXPRESS FOLD feature on some of your multiple tournaments that at the same time as this will give you more time because that one table will only pop up when you have a good playable hand. Sweet!
4 - When you are eliminated from a tournament, go back to the tables that you set on express fold and remove that table from express fold and start playing it actively.
5 - This is very IMPORTANT - use the ROTATION ARROWSTABLES to set all of your hands at the SAME SPOT as this allows you an instant VISUAL! You do not need to look over all about to find your hand because it will be in the same position on every table! I found this to be very helpful.
6 - Play SMALL BALL! By keeping the pots small, you have more of an opportunity to OUTPLAY YOUR OPPONENTS after the flop!
7 - TAKE NOTES ON YOUR OPPONENTS. This is really a good bonus of INTERNET POKER.
8 – READ YOUR NOTES – THEY WILL HELP YOU MAKE BETTER POKER DECISIONS.
9 - PLAY POSITION – use the cutoff seat and the button to your advantage! When you are in good position, their betting patters will give you valuable information on those players plus you can put pressure on them by betting after they check!
10 - BE DECEPTIVE – After you make a call with As - Js and find that you are up against 7 – 7 (basically a race) well, you hit an Ace and win it! Next hand you get 8 - 8 or Kd – Qd, try changing gears and limp in to see a flop cheaply; however, if someone raises, you can always push all in or call, it is up to you but they just might learn to NOT RAISE YOU! Deception will make you a lot of chips on a good ay.
11 - CHANGE GEARS – Change up your play so that they can not put you on any particular hand; this will lead more of your opponents to gamble with you later and possible get paid off on your better hands.
12 - AVOID COORDINATED BOARDS – JsJhQd on the flop is a coordinated flop and you should avoid them early on unless you have a J; also, 8-9-10 is a coordinated flop and someone may have flopped a straight just as three hearts is a coordinated flop that means that someone may have a flush – unless you have the nut flush, you should avoid it early on.
13 - VALUE EACH TOURNAMENT BUT ONE- Play your best and remember the three P’s of Poker – Pairs, Position and Patience.
14 - PLAY LOOSE ON ONE PARTICULAR TABLE – This will allow you to be patient on your other tables but get those feelings out on just on one table – SpadeClub has another tournament for free in a few more minutes.
15 - DON’T BE AFRAID TO BET – Decision making is a skill that will improve as you play more hands. Even when you get low chipped, make the right poker decision. REMEMBER, “Fear is a mind killer!”
16 - CHECK YOURPOSITION – Use the VIEW LOBBY to see where you stand; if you are in 19th place, maybe you should wait until you are past that point and get those additional points because over a YEAR of playing at SpadeClub those extra point just might add up to be in the THOUSANDS!
17 - REMEMBER TO STEAL SOME BLINDS – No one can just play good cards; everyone has to take a chance at STEALING! REMEMBER, “If you haven’t been caught stealing, then you are not stealing enough!”
18 - SHOW A BLUFF – Let’s say that you kept the pot low and an Ace hits on the river. Your opponent has been betting each time you bet; now, since you are first to act, you can try to steal the pot representing an ACE. Make a good but not all in bet because he may this it is a “Value Bet”. So he folds – now show him the bluff! Two things happen here – one, you show everyone that your game has skills and that you are able to make moves , and two, you may get in their heads or it may lead to your getting more action down the road when you have a big hand that you get paid of on! 19 - MAKE THE FINAL TABLE – be careful of blowing your chips when you are close to making the final table; avoid tilt! You can not win the tournament unless you play at the final table!
20 - WIN THE TOKEN BY BEING AWAREOF YOUR STATUS!
21 - BE NICE – When some sucks out on, type in NH (nice hand) because while you do no mean it, you want that DONKEY to keep playing his stupid style because you will get his chips later! Never tell them anything that will improve their game.
22 – If some idiot is always swearing at players or typing crude comments, either turn off the chat or copy it down and report them; but NEVER let it cause you to alter your playing style.
23 - HAVE FUN! That’s why you joined Spade Club – it is the best bargain on the INTERNET!

My $100 TIP --- All these RECOMENDATIONS are meant to allow you the maximum DECISION MAKING TIME FOR ALL YOUR TABLES!

Lastly, I must advise you to remember the following warning: “Everything in poker is situational.”
